Miles Overview
The 2021 Altima is Nissan's mid-size sedan, slotting between the smaller Sentra and the larger Maxima. It competes with the Honda Accord, Toyota Camry, and Hyundai Sonata in a crowded segment. The Altima handles with a composed, planted feel that makes daily driving pleasant, though the continuously variable transmission can be a bit droning under hard acceleration. Inside, the cabin is roomy and comfortable, with supportive seats and a straightforward layout that puts controls within easy reach. The SR is the sporty one in the Altima lineup, with a firmer suspension and paddle shifters that the SV and SL don't get. Its 2.5L I4 makes 182 horsepower and routes power through a CVT to all-wheel drive, which helps the sedan feel planted in rain or snow. Expect a stiffer ride than the SV or SL, but the trade-off is sharper turn-in and more steering feel through corners.
